If you have a sweet tooth that craves a rich yet delightfully textured dessert, the German Chocolate Poke Cake with Caramel, Coconut, and Pecans Recipe is going to become your new best friend. This gorgeous cake takes the classic German chocolate flavor to a whole new level by lovingly soaking the moist cake with a luscious caramel and sweetened condensed milk mixture, and then topping it with fluffy Cool Whip, toasty coconut, crunchy pecans, and a sprinkle of mini chocolate chips. Each bite melts in your mouth with layers of flavor and texture that feel like a cozy celebration every time you dig in.

Ingredients You’ll Need
Gathering these simple yet fantastic ingredients is the secret to creating magic in your kitchen. Each one plays a crucial role in building the rich flavors, moist texture, or that irresistible topping combination that makes this cake shine.
- German chocolate cake mix: The base of the cake, providing that iconic chocolate and coconut flavor foundation with minimal fuss.
- Water, oil, and eggs: Essential for creating the perfect moist cake batter as directed by the mix instructions.
- Sweetened condensed milk (14 oz.): Adds a creamy sweetness that seeps into every bite, enhancing the cake’s moistness.
- Caramel sauce (12 oz.): Pours rich, buttery depth into the cake through the poke holes, complementing the chocolate beautifully.
- Cool Whip (8 oz., thawed): Brings a light and airy finish on top, balancing the dense chocolate cake and syrupy filling.
- Sweetened shredded coconut (1 cup): Offers chewy texture and a tropical flair that is a nod to the traditional German chocolate cake topping.
- Chopped pecans (1 cup): Provides a toasty crunch that contrasts perfectly with the soft layers.
- Mini chocolate chips (1/2 cup): Adds tiny bursts of bittersweet chocolate for a playful texture and extra chocolate punch.
How to Make German Chocolate Poke Cake with Caramel, Coconut, and Pecans Recipe
Step 1: Prepare Your Pan and Oven
Start by preheating your oven to 350°F (175°C). While it’s warming up, grease a 9×13 inch baking dish thoroughly. This step is crucial to ensure your cake won’t stick and will come out perfectly smooth.
Step 2: Mix the Cake Batter
Follow the instructions on the German chocolate cake mix box, combining the required amounts of water, oil, and eggs. Mixing it well until everything is smooth guarantees a tender, fluffy cake that will soak up all the delicious fillings later.
Step 3: Bake Until Perfect
Pour the batter into your prepared baking dish and pop it into the oven. Bake according to package directions, typically around 30 minutes, or until a toothpick inserted in the center comes out clean. Watching it rise and set is always so rewarding!
Step 4: Poke the Cake
Once the cake is done and resting on the counter for about 5 minutes, grab the handle of a wooden spoon and poke holes all over the top. Space these holes about an inch apart. These holes let all the luscious caramel and condensed milk mixture seep directly into the cake’s core, making every bite rich and moist.
Step 5: Mix and Pour the Filling
In a separate bowl, blend the sweetened condensed milk with the caramel sauce until smooth. Slowly pour this golden mixture evenly over the warm cake, letting it sink gently through those poke holes. It’s like infusing the cake with a dreamy sauce that elevates every slice.
Step 6: Chill the Cake
Let your cake cool completely, then place it in the refrigerator for at least 2 hours. Chilling is important so that the flavors meld nicely and the cake can hold together beautifully once topped.
Step 7: Add the Final Toppings
Once chilled, spread the thawed Cool Whip evenly across the top. Then generously sprinkle the sweetened shredded coconut and chopped pecans over the creamy layer. Finish by scattering mini chocolate chips on top, adding delightful pops of chocolate in every mouthful.
Step 8: Serve and Enjoy
Slice your masterpiece carefully and serve it up. Every forkful will bring together moist cake, caramel sweetness, nutty crunch, and a soft whipped topping that feels like a big hug on a plate.
How to Serve German Chocolate Poke Cake with Caramel, Coconut, and Pecans Recipe

Garnishes
For an extra special touch, consider garnishing your cake with toasted pecan halves or a drizzle of extra caramel sauce. Freshly shredded coconut, lightly toasted, can also add a tantalizing aroma and crunch. A dusting of cocoa powder right before serving makes it look professionally polished and ultra inviting.
Side Dishes
This cake pairs gorgeously with simple sides like fresh berries or a dollop of whipped cream infused with a hint of vanilla. A scoop of vanilla or coconut ice cream on the side brings a lovely temperature contrast and makes the dessert feel indulgently complete.
Creative Ways to Present
If you’re serving this German Chocolate Poke Cake with Caramel, Coconut, and Pecans Recipe at a gathering, try cutting it into petite squares for bite-sized portions. Layer it in clear glass trifle bowls with extra toppings between layers for a stunning visual effect. You can even serve it with mini forks or spoons to make it super shareable and fun.
Make Ahead and Storage
Storing Leftovers
This cake keeps beautifully in the refrigerator, tightly covered, for up to 4 days. The flavors actually deepen, and the texture remains wonderfully moist, so it’s a great make-ahead option for busy schedules.
Freezing
If you want to save it for longer, freeze the cake before adding the Cool Whip topping. Wrap the cooled, caramel-soaked cake well in plastic wrap and then foil, and freeze for up to 3 months. Thaw in the refrigerator overnight before topping and serving.
Reheating
This cake is best served chilled, but if you prefer a slightly warmer treat, bring individual slices to room temperature before serving. Avoid microwaving as that can soften the Cool Whip topping too much and alter the textures.
FAQs
Can I use homemade German chocolate cake instead of a mix?
Absolutely! Using a homemade German chocolate cake will add an extra homemade touch and flavor nuance, but the convenience of the mix helps keep things simple and speedy without sacrificing that classic taste.
What if I don’t have caramel sauce on hand?
You can substitute a homemade caramel sauce or a good-quality dulce de leche. Both lend that rich, buttery sweetness needed to give this poke cake its characteristic lusciousness.
Can I replace Cool Whip with whipped cream?
Yes, fresh whipped cream is a fantastic alternative that’s lighter and fresher. Just be sure to whip it to soft peaks and spread gently to maintain a nice topping texture.
Is this recipe gluten-free?
Traditional German chocolate cake mixes contain gluten, so this recipe is not gluten-free as written. However, you can look for a gluten-free German chocolate cake mix and follow the same instructions for a gluten-free version.
How do I avoid making the cake soggy with the caramel mixture?
Poking holes evenly and not pouring all the liquid too quickly helps control moisture absorption, preventing sogginess. Also, chilling the cake solidifies the filling and keeps the texture just right.
Final Thoughts
If you’re searching for a dessert that impresses without exhausting your time, the German Chocolate Poke Cake with Caramel, Coconut, and Pecans Recipe is a winning choice every time. It’s sweet, rich, and layered with textures that make sharing with friends and family absolutely delightful. Trust me, once you try this cake, it’ll quickly earn a permanent spot in your dessert rotation. Happy baking!
Print
German Chocolate Poke Cake with Caramel, Coconut, and Pecans Recipe
- Prep Time: 0h 20m
- Cook Time: 0h 30m
- Total Time: 2h 50m
- Yield: 12 servings
- Category: Dessert
- Method: Baking
- Cuisine: American
Description
This German Chocolate Poke Cake is a moist and decadent dessert that starts with a classic German chocolate cake base, enhanced by holes poked throughout to soak up a luscious caramel and sweetened condensed milk mixture. Topped with fluffy Cool Whip, toasted coconut, chopped pecans, and mini chocolate chips, this cake offers a perfect balance of rich chocolate, creamy caramel, and crunchy textures, ideal for any special occasion or family gathering.
Ingredients
Cake:
- 1 box German chocolate cake mix
- Water, oil, and eggs (as required by cake mix package instructions)
Filling and Topping:
- 1 can (14 oz.) sweetened condensed milk
- 1 jar (12 oz.) caramel sauce
- 1 tub (8 oz.) Cool Whip, thawed
- 1 cup sweetened shredded coconut
- 1 cup chopped pecans
- 1/2 cup mini chocolate chips
Instructions
- Preheat and Prepare: Preheat your oven to 350°F (175°C) and grease a 9×13 inch baking dish thoroughly to ensure the cake doesn’t stick.
- Make the Cake Batter: Prepare the German chocolate cake mix according to the package instructions, combining the required amounts of water, oil, and eggs until smooth.
- Bake the Cake: Pour the batter into the greased baking dish and bake for the time recommended on the cake mix packaging, or until a toothpick inserted into the center comes out clean.
- Cool Slightly: Remove the cake from the oven and allow it to cool for about 5 minutes in the baking dish.
- Poke Holes: Using the handle of a wooden spoon, poke holes all over the surface of the warm cake approximately an inch apart to allow the filling to seep in deeply.
- Mix Filling: In a bowl, combine the sweetened condensed milk and caramel sauce until well blended.
- Add Filling to Cake: Slowly pour the caramel-condensed milk mixture evenly over the cake, making sure it seeps into all the holes for maximum flavor.
- Cool and Chill: Let the cake cool completely at room temperature, then refrigerate for at least 2 hours or until thoroughly chilled.
- Spread Cool Whip: Evenly spread the thawed Cool Whip on top of the chilled cake, creating a light and creamy layer.
- Add Coconut and Pecans: Sprinkle the sweetened shredded coconut and chopped pecans evenly over the Cool Whip for added texture and flavor.
- Finish with Chocolate Chips: Top the cake with mini chocolate chips to add a final chocolatey crunch.
- Serve: Slice the cake into portions and serve chilled for the best taste.
Notes
- Ensure the cake is warm, not hot, when poking holes to avoid breaking the cake.
- Use full-fat Cool Whip for the best creamy texture.
- Chilling the cake for longer than 2 hours will intensify the flavors and improve the texture.
- To toast the coconut for extra flavor, spread it on a baking sheet and toast at 350°F for 5-7 minutes, watching closely to prevent burning.
- Store leftover cake covered in the refrigerator for up to 4 days.

